How they compare
Eastern Europe currently reports 464,247 kt against 1.43 kt in Wallis and Futuna Islands, a difference of 464,246 kt.
Across all 34 years both countries report, Eastern Europe has been ahead every year.
Eastern Europe ranks 19th and Wallis and Futuna Islands ranks 21st of 32 groups.
Eastern Europe has averaged higher in every one of the 4 decades both report.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
